II. Getting Started --

    To see a fully automated demo, do the following. First launch the demo, 
    using the Battleground Shiloh program item. When prompted, select 
    Automatic A/I for both Union and Confederate sides. This will play the 
    demo Computer vs. Computer. When the A/I Dialog appears, you may wish 
    to click on Step to advance the A/I manually, or click on Run to have 
    the A/I run without stopping. To halt A/I processing, press the Escape 
    key (or click on the Cancel button) when the A/I dialog appears. To exit 
    the game, halt A/I processing and then select the Exit menu item from 
    the File menu.

    To try a battle against the computer, select Automatic A/I for one side 
    and Manual mode for the side you wish to play. Here are some tips on 
    how to play:

        1. To advance to the next phase, select the Next Phase menu item
	   from the Phase menu, or click on the clock icon in the upper
           left hand corner of the tool box that appears on the left-hand
	   side of the screen.

	2. In the Movement Phase, you can move your units. Select a unit
	   by first clicking on its map hex with the left mouse button.
	   Then either double-click to select the entire stack of units in 
	   that hex, or click on one or more units at the bottom of the 
	   screen to just select certain ones. You then move the unit (or 
	   stack) by clicking with the right mouse button on a hex adjacent 
	   to that unit on the map.

	3. In the Fire Phases, you can fire on enemy units. Select the unit
	   you wish to fire in the same way you selected it for moving, by 
	   clicking on its hex and then clicking on its picture at the 
	   bottom of the screen. Select its target by clicking with the 
           right mouse button on a hex containing one or more enemy units.  
	   If prompted for a specific target by the Target Dialog, you can 
	   select the default simply by clicking on the Ok button.

	4. In the Melee Phase, you can melee against units in hexes adjacent 
	   to your units. Select the target hex by clicking on the hex with 
	   the right mouse button. Then select your attacking units by first 
           selecting them and then adding them to the melee using the Add 
           to Melee menu item in the Melee Menu. When you are done adding 
           units to the melee, you can resolve the melee by selecting the 
           Resolve Melee menu item in the Melee Menu.



III. When in Doubt --

   If you are unsure what to do next in any given situation, you can always
   get the computer to finish the current phase for you by clicking on the
   A/I button that is located in the lower right hand corner of the tool
   box that appears on the left-hand side of the screen.
